Wheelchair basketball national team aim for medals

Chansa Kunda-Zambia Wheelchair Basketball National team captain ANDREW TEMBO says the team will compete for medals at the 2022 DANIKO games to be held in Zimbabwe.

TEMBO says a team of 17 wheelchair basketball players will represent the country at the games that start this weekend.

He says the team will take part in three events namely wheelchair basketball, wheelchair race and seating volleyball.

TEMBO has told ZNBC Sports news that the players are ready to compete in the Paralympics sports and get good results.

And athlete RUDITH NAMUSUKUMA says the players are committed despite facing a lot of challenges with the preparations.

The team has since left for Zimbabwe.
